Finland: Lidl’s High-Stakes Siege of the Finnish Duopoly
Discount Retail Chain Lidl Finland currently holds the position of the country’s third-largest grocery retailer, operating within a market defined by a long-standing duopoly. With the S Group and K Group controlling more than 80% of the sector, the Finnish market is notoriously difficult to penetrate. Finland: Tokmanni Group’s Strategic Pivot - Synergy and Scale
Discount Retail Chain Tokmanni Group’s ability to navigate a challenging 2025 serves as a masterclass in operational synergy. By successfully integrating its Finnish operations with the recently acquired Dollarstore (Sweden) and Bigdollar (Denmark and Norway), the group has transformed from a local discount leader into a formidable Nordic powerhouse.
